Battery charger

The battery charger provides a convenient way to charge battery packs

without requiring the use of your computer. The battery charger holds up to

two battery packs (lithium ion).

Removing the HDD pack

To remove the HDD pack, follow the steps below.
1. Set the computer to boot mode and turn off the power.
2. Disconnect the AC adaptor and all external cables connected to the

computer.

3. Remove the main battery and optional secondary battery when it is

used.

4. Turn the computer upside down and remove one screw securing the

HDD cover.

5. A small row of ridges mark latches securing the cover. Press on these

ridges until you hear a click.

6. Press on the arrows and lift the cover up and out to remove it.

Figure 8-15 Removing the HDD pack cover

7. Raise the HDD’s plastic tab, pinch it and slide the HDD pack to

disconnect from the connector.
